在下面的代码中出现来自最后一个错误处理程序的无效参数错误的原因可能是因为在调用该错误处理程序时提供了无效的参数。这可能是由于参数的类型、数量或顺序与错误处理程序的定义不匹配导致的。
要解决这个问题,需要仔细检查错误处理程序的定义和调用,确保提供的参数与定义相匹配。需要确认传递给错误处理程序的参数的类型、数量和顺序是否正确,并且与错误处理程序的定义一致。
如果代码中使用了多个错误处理程序,需要确认是来自最后一个错误处理程序的无效参数错误。这可能是由于代码中的逻辑错误导致的,可能是在前面的错误处理程序中没有正确地处理或传递参数,导致最后一个错误处理程序接收到无效的参数。
为了解决这个问题,可以逐步调试代码,检查每个错误处理程序的定义和调用,确认参数的正确性。还可以使用调试工具来帮助定位问题,例如通过打印日志或使用调试器进行步进调试来观察参数的值和执行流程。
如果在代码中使用了第三方库或框架,需要查阅相关文档或资料,了解错误处理程序的正确用法和参数要求。可以参考腾讯云提供的相关文档和产品介绍来获取更多关于错误处理和云计算的知识。
在腾讯云的产品中,可以使用腾讯云云函数(Serverless Cloud Function)来处理错误。腾讯云云函数是一种无服务器计算服务,可以帮助开发者按需运行代码,只需编写和上传代码,无需关心服务器和基础设施的管理。您可以在腾讯云云函数的官方文档中了解更多信息:腾讯云云函数产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云